Why This Recipe Works
The secret to this recipe is the incredible contrast of textures and flavors. Using a convenient tube of pizza dough gives you a perfectly soft, pillowy canvas that rises beautifully in the air fryer. Inside, a generous filling of gooey, melted mozzarella cheese creates that iconic, satisfying cheese-pull with every single bite.
But the real magic happens on the outside. Brushing the dough with a rich blend of melted butter and freshly minced garlic ensures the crust infuses with savory warmth. A final dusting of sharp, salty parman cheese and fresh parsley creates a beautiful, golden crust that seals in all the flavor. Air frying at a high temperature locks in the moisture, keeping the inside incredibly doughy while giving the exterior a perfect, subtle crunch.
Ingredients
-
1 tube refrigerated pizza dough
-
1½ cups mozzarella cheese, shredded
-
3 tbsp butter, melted
-
3 cloves garlic, finely minced
-
1 tbsp fresh parsley, finely chopped
-
¼ cup parmesan cheese, grated
Step-by-Step Instructions
-
Prep the Dough: Pop open the tube of pizza dough and roll it out onto a clean cutting board or parchment paper. Using a pizza cutter or a sharp knife, slice the dough evenly into vertical strips.
-
Stuff with Cheese: Place a generous log of shredded mozzarella cheese down the center of each dough strip. Carefully fold the edges of the dough over the cheese, pinching the seams tightly to seal it completely into classic breadstick shapes.
-
Make the Garlic Butter: In a small bowl, whisk together the melted butter, minced garlic, and chopped parsley until fragrant.
-
Season and Coat: Arrange the stuffed breadsticks in a single layer in your air fryer basket. Generously brush the tops with the garlic butter mixture, then sprinkle the grated parmesan cheese evenly over the top.
-
Air Fry to Perfection: Cook at 375°F (190°C) for 8 to 10 minutes. Watch for them to turn a gorgeous, deep golden brown and puff up.
Serve them warm while the cheese is at its melting peak, optionally alongside a bowl of warm marinara or ranch for dipping. Enjoy the movie!
